Bawku Chieftaincy Case: Court Grants Alhaji Seidu GH¢100,000 Bail, Ordered to Remain In Accra

The High Court in Accra has granted bail in the sum of GH¢100,000 to Alhaji Seidu Abagre, a 79-year-old retired teacher standing trial for allegedly acting as a chief in Bawku without the required qualification. Empress Gifty, Agradaa settle defamation cases with GH¢100,000 payment

Gospel musician Empress Gifty Oppong Adorye and evangelist Patricia Asiedua, popularly known as Nana Agradaa, have amicably settled the defamation lawsuits filed against Agradaa, bringing the legal battle to an end.
